frontend\controllers\StoreController::_remember PHP Method

_remember() protected method

protected _remember ( Store $model )
$model common\models\Store
    protected function _remember(Store $model)
    {
        $expire = time() + 86400 * 30;
        $cookieStore = new Cookie(['name' => 'storeId', 'value' => $model->id, 'expire' => $expire]);
        $cookieSchool = new Cookie(['name' => 'schoolId', 'value' => $model->school_id, 'expire' => $expire]);
        Yii::$app->response->cookies->add($cookieStore);
        Yii::$app->response->cookies->add($cookieSchool);
        Yii::$app->params['schoolModel'] = $model->school;
        Yii::$app->params['storeModel'] = $model;
    }